About the role
The Digital Change - Transformation Manager is responsible for driving strategic transformation initiatives that improve how Digital operates and delivers value to BT.
Working across multiple business areas, you'll lead initiatives from problem definition through to implementation, partnering with stakeholders to turn strategy into measurable outcomes. Success in this role requires strong execution, structured problem-solving and the ability to build alignment across teams.
This is a hands-on role that combines analytical thinking, stakeholder engagement and disciplined delivery. You'll be expected to navigate ambiguity, manage competing priorities and maintain momentum across multiple initiatives while ensuring outcomes are delivered.
This role requires someone who enjoys taking ideas through to implementation. You'll be comfortable following up on actions, coordinating across multiple stakeholders, resolving challenges and maintaining momentum until outcomes are achieved.
What you’ll be doing
1. Lead Transformation Delivery
• Lead end-to-end delivery of strategic transformation initiatives across unit.
• Translate strategic objectives into clear workplans, milestones and measurable outcomes.
• Identify delivery risks, remove blockers and maintain momentum across multiple initiatives.
• Monitor progress and ensure benefits are realised through disciplined execution.
2. Solve Business Problems
• Analyse complex business challenges using data, stakeholder insights and structured problem-solving techniques.
• Facilitate workshops to define issues, align stakeholders and develop practical solutions.
• Develop business cases, recommendations and executive-level presentations that support informed decision-making.
3. Build Alignment
• Build strong working relationships across unit and BT group and influence stakeholders at different levels to achieve shared outcomes.
• Support leaders in embedding change through clear communication, engagement and effective implementation.

BT Group is the UK’s leading communications group and the holding company behind some of the country’s most recognised brands – including BT, EE, Openreach and Plusnet. Our purpose is as simple as it is ambitious: we connect for good. Our customers include consumers, small, medium and large businesses, public sector organisations and other communications providers.
BT Group’s role is about setting direction, unlocking value and creating the conditions for our brands and businesses to thrive.
Having come through the most capital-intensive phase of our fibre investment, our focus now is on what comes next – simplifying how we operate, using technology and AI to work smarter, and organising ourselves to serve customers better and grow sustainably. Group teams shape strategy, policy, brand, capital allocation and transformation, helping the whole organisation perform at its best.
